Professional Engineer Program (PEP)
Introduction
The Professional Engineer Program is a program designed to benefit working professionals who seek to improve their qualifications through specialized degree programs and professional certificates. In accordance with Permendikbudristek No. 39, 2022, there are 2 streams that student candidates can take to participate in this program, namely the Regular program and the Recognition of Prior Learning (RPL) program. The regular program which will be completed in 2 semesters can be enrolled by new student graduates or those who have less than 2 years of engineering experience after graduating from a Bachelor of Engineering (ST) or a Bachelor of Applied Engineering (S.Tr.T) program, or those who have at least 3 years of work experience in the engineering field with a Bachelor of Science (S.Si), a Bachelor of Computer Science (S.Kom), or a Bachelor of Education in engineering (S.Pd). For candidates who have more than 2 years of work experience in the engineering field, they can take the Recognition to Prior Learning (RPL) program, which can be completed in one semester to obtain a professional title of Certified Engineer or Engineer (Ir.). This RPL program cannot be enrolled by graduates of Bachelor of Science (S.Si), Bachelor of Computer Science, and Bachelor of Education (S.Pd). In this program, students holding an accredited bachelor’s degree must enhance their contemporary knowledge to lead and manage their professional advancement in a highly competitive global environment.
As a new program of the Faculty of Engineering, the Professional Engineer Program is a crucial need in Indonesia to meet the number of professional engineers needed in many fields of engineering. Also, certification of the profession of Indonesian engineers is also indispensable to compete in the era of the ASEAN Economic Community (MEA), and even more to compete globally. This program provides an opportunity to increase individual competence and professionalism through continuous professional development as well to get engineer certification. The scope of engineering disciplines in this program may cover: civil engineering and the construction environment; architecture, computer engineering, industrial engineering, food technology, and biotechnology.
